Saint-Lazare Station is a major railway station located in Paris, France. It is one of the city’s busiest railway hubs, primarily serving the western suburbs and regional destinations. The station is named after the nearby Rue Saint-Lazare and was originally built in the 19th century. It operates several suburban train services, including the Transilien, and connects with the Paris Métro system. The architecture of the station reflects a blend of historic and modern styles, featuring a notable facade and an extensive passenger concourse. Saint-Lazare Station plays a significant role in Paris’s transport network, facilitating travel for both commuters and tourists.
